Tropidodiscus delanoui
Taxonomy
Oxydiscus delanoui was named by Oehlert and Oehlert (1888) [Oxydiscus Delanoui]. It is a 3D body fossil.
It was recombined as Tropidodiscus (Tropidodiscus) delanoni by Jhaveri (1969); it was recombined as Tropidodiscus delanoui by Wagner (2023).
